ZIP 11570 and ZIP 11576 are ZIP Code areas in New York.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 11570 has the higher population (28,162 vs 12,796 in ZIP 11576). ZIP 11576 has the higher median household income ($232,279 vs $147,784 in ZIP 11570). ZIP 11576 has the higher median home value ($1,214,500 vs $786,600 in ZIP 11570).
